Embodiment 1
[0024] The embodiment of the present invention provides an information processing method, which is applied to electronic equipment, such as figure 1 Shown, including:
[0025] Step 101: Obtain an operation instruction set for each of the N storage units of the storage device, where the N storage units are connected to the data bus through the same channel, and N is an integer greater than or equal to 2;
[0026] Step 102: Based on the control bit corresponding to the operation instruction set of each storage unit, switch and allocate the channels for N storage units, and send instructions to the N storage units through the channels;
[0027] Wherein, said switching and allocating the channels for N storage units and obtaining the operation instructions of the N storage units through the channels includes: allocating the channels for the nth storage unit each time, based on the nth storage unit The control bits in the set of operation instructions send to the nth storage unit the mth ...

Embodiment 3
[0089] The embodiment of the present invention provides an electronic device, such as Figure 7 Shown, including:
[0090] The command scheduler 71 is configured to obtain a set of operation instructions for each of the N storage units of the storage device, where the N storage units are connected to the data bus through the same channel, and N is an integer greater than or equal to 2;
[0091] The microcode controller 72 is configured to switch and allocate the channels for the N storage units based on the control bits corresponding to the operation instruction set of each storage unit, and send instructions to the N storage units through the channels;
[0092] Wherein, the microcode controller 72 is specifically configured to allocate the channel to the nth storage unit each time, based on the control bit in the operation instruction set of the nth storage unit, to send the nth storage unit to the nth storage unit The mth group of instructions in the corresponding operation instruc...
